The Best Chewy Chocolate Chip Cookies Recipe by Tasty

Ingredients

The Base

  • 2 ¼ c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up unsalted butter, at room temperature
  • ¾ cup granulated sugar
  • ¾ cup packed brown s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 2 large eggs

The Filling

  • 2 cups semi-sweet chocolate chips
  • 1 cup chopped nuts (optional, but recommended for added texture)

Directions

  1. Preheat the Oven: Begin by preheating your oven to 350°F (175°C). This step is crucial for ensuring that your cookies bake to a perfect golden brown.

  2. Mix Dry Ingredients: In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, baking soda, and salt. This combination helps to create a tremendous structure in the cookies, allowing them to rise nicely during baking.

  3. Cream the Butter and Sugars: In a large bowl, use a mixer to beat the butter, granulated sugar, and brown sugar together until the mixture is light and fluffy. This should take about 3-5 minutes. Creaming the butter and sugars properly is essential for achieving that wonderful chewy texture.

  4. Add Eggs and Vanilla: Beat in the eggs one at a time, followed by the vanilla extract. Mix until everything is well combined, and the batter looks smooth and creamy. The tremendous flavor of vanilla enhances the overall taste of the cookies.

  5. Combine Dry and Wet Ingredients: Gradually add the dry ingredient mixture to the wet mixture, stirring gently until just combined. Be careful not to overmix, as this can lead to tougher cookies.

  6. Fold in the Chocolate Chips: Gently fold in the chocolate chips (and nuts, if using) until evenly distributed throughout the dough. The chocolate chips will create delicious melty pockets in your finished cookies.

  7. Scoop the Cookie Dough: Using a cookie scoop or spoon, drop tablespoon-sized balls of dough onto a parchment-lined baking sheet. Make sure to leave enough space between each ball, as they’ll spread while baking.

  8. Bake the Cookies: Place the baking sheet in the oven and bake for 10-12 minutes, or until the cookies are golden around the edges but still soft in the center. This balance is key to achieving that soft and chewy texture.

  9. Cool the Cookies: Once baked, remove the cookies from the oven and allow them to cool on the baking sheet for 5 min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ely. This resting time helps them firm up a bit while still retaining that wonderful chewy quality.

  10. Serve and Enjoy: Once cooled, these tremendous chewy chocolate chip cookies are ready to be served. Enjoy them fresh or warm for that ultimate indulgent experience.
